Life on a California farm is full of early mornings, long hours, and a deep connection to the land. Those same qualities shape how farmers meet and date. Unlike city dwellers, you may have fewer chances to run into potential partners at coffee shops or gyms. Instead, your community gatherings, farmers’ markets, and agricultural events become the main social hubs.
Because of this, you need a dating approach that fits your schedule and respects your values. Think about what matters most: reliability, shared work ethic, and a love for the outdoors. When you’re looking for a partner who can help plant a field or share a sunset over the vineyards, compatibility goes beyond hobbies—it’s about lifestyle alignment.
A strong foundation starts with self‑reflection. Ask yourself:
- What daily routines are non‑negotiable?
- How much time can you realistically devote to dating?
- Which values (family, sustainability, community) are essential in a partner?
Answering these questions helps you create a clear dating profile that attracts the right matches.

Communication Strategies Tailored for Busy Farm Schedules
Time is a precious commodity on a farm. You might be in the field from 5 a.m. until dusk, leaving limited windows for texting or video calls. To keep conversations flowing:
- Set realistic expectations: Let matches know you’re often offline during planting season but will reply as soon as you have a break.
- Use voice notes: A short audio clip while you’re on a tractor can feel more personal than a typed message.
